§ 12-135-801 — Practice of an embalmer described

(1)The practice of an embalmer consists of engaging in, offering to engage in, or attempting to engage in the following acts for compensation:
(a)Temporarily disinfecting and preserving human remains by chemically treating the human remains to:
(I)Reduce the presence and growth of organisms; or
(II)Retard organic decomposition;
(b)Disinfecting and preserving human remains by the use of or application of chemical substances that are ordinarily used for, prepared for, or intended for disinfection or preservation by:
(I)Introducing the chemical substances into the human remains by vascular or hypodermic injection; or
(II)Directly introducing chemical substances into the organs or cavities of the human remains; or
